Nobody knows survival like Bear Grylls. There is a barely a terrain he hasn't conquered or an extreme environment he hasn't experienced. Over the years - from his time in 21 SAS, through to his extraordinary expeditions climbing (and paragliding over) Everest, travelling through the Arctic's treacherous Northwest Passage, crossing the world's oceans and taking part in expeditions to the toughest corners of each of the seven continents - Bear has accumulated an astonishing wealth of survival knowledge. This book will teach you: how to survive a bear attack; how to fly a plane in an emergency; how to make fire from virtually nothing; how to drive off-road; how to navigate using the stars; how to administer first-aid; how to escape a burning building and dozens of other essential skills to survive the modern world.
